There may be another Guns N Roses album this year if you read between the lines in the recent Axl Rose web chats. Rose has alluded that a follow up to “Chinese Democracy” could soon see the light of day after finally breaking his silence over the long awaited album. Speaking to various fan forums...

Guns N’ Roses has denied a report that the video for the band’s new single, “Better,” has been delayed because of Metallica drummer Lars Ulrich. A story posted at Blabbermouth.net on Monday (December 29th) reported that Guns N’ Roses associate Fernando Lebeis wrote at a Guns message board that...

Guns N' Roses guitarist Richard Fortus has denied telling a US newspaper the band is set to play a string of free concerts and embark on a mammoth two-year tour.
